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
Drain the canned hearts of palm and pat them dry. Roughly chop them into small pieces.
In a food processor, combine the chopped hearts of palm, softened cream cheese, mayonnaise, grated Parmesan cheese, minced garlic, lemon juice, hot sauce (if using), salt, and black pepper.
Pulse the mixture until smooth, with a few small chunks of hearts of palm remaining for texture.
Transfer the mixture to an oven-safe baking dish and spread it out evenly.
Bake in the preheated oven for 18–20 minutes, or until the dip is hot and the top begins to turn golden brown.
Remove the dish from the oven and let it cool slightly for 5 minutes.
Garnish with chopped fresh parsley, if desired, and serve warm with crackers, chips, or fresh vegetables.
